Credit Analyst   Tulsa, OK        SUMMARY    Provide support to senior banking staff in the on-going credit evaluation of existing and prospective customers, including Commercial & Industrial and Investment Real Estate. The Credit Analyst analyzes the financial health of commercial borrowers and is responsible for gathering and reviewing credit information making recommendations for credit lines based on required criteria. The Credit Analyst interacts with a variety of professionals and represents the bank in interactions with clients and other professionals.      ESSENTIAL DUTIES AND RESPONSIBILITIES include the following. Other duties may be assigned. Reasonable accommodations may be made to enable individuals with disabilities to perform the essential functions.    Preparing relationship, collateral, loan agreement compliance and profitability summaries    Preparing industry research    Preparing financial analysis memorandums    Preparing loan memorandums    Attending loan committee meeting to include presentation of credit requests    Attending weekly sales meetings    Research, identification and development of prospects    Making customer and prospect calls    Developing information requests for credit and/or deposit and treasury service opportunities    Preparing term sheets for credit requests    Please note this job description is not designed to cover or contain a comprehensive listing of activities, duties or responsibilities that are required of the employee for this job.
